千锋教育-做有情怀、有良心、有品质的职业教育机构

400-811-9990
手机站
千锋教育

千锋学习站 | 随时随地免费学

千锋教育

扫一扫进入千锋手机站

领取全套视频
千锋教育

关注千锋学习站小程序
随时随地免费学习课程

上海
  • 北京
  • 郑州
  • 武汉
  • 成都
  • 西安
  • 沈阳
  • 广州
  • 南京
  • 深圳
  • 大连
  • 青岛
  • 杭州
  • 重庆
当前位置:杭州千锋IT培训  >  技术干货  >  git撤销merge操作

git撤销merge操作

来源:千锋教育
发布人:xqq
时间: 2023-09-08 18:02:27

撤销merge操作是每个开发者都可能会遇到的问题,它让人感到困惑和沮丧。一不小心,你可能会合并错误的分支,导致代码混乱不堪,甚至引发灾难性后果。不用担心!我将向你展示如何使用Git撤销merge操作,让你重新回到正确的轨道上。

让我们来看看为什么撤销merge操作如此重要。当你在一个团队中开发项目时,每个人都会在自己的分支上进行工作。当一个功能完成后,你可能会将你的分支合并到主分支上,以便与其他人的工作整合在一起。有时候你可能会合并错误的分支,或者在合并之前没有解决冲突,这就会导致代码的混乱和错误的提交。这时候,撤销merge操作就变得至关重要了。

现在,让我们来看看如何撤销merge操作。你需要找到错误的merge提交的哈希值。你可以使用git log命令来查看提交历史,并找到你想要撤销的merge提交。一旦你找到了正确的提交,你可以使用git revert命令来撤销merge操作。例如,如果你想撤销最新的merge提交,你可以使用以下命令:


git revert -m 1 

这里的-m 1选项表示撤销merge操作,并保留主分支上的更改。撤销操作将创建一个新的提交,将主分支恢复到merge之前的状态。现在,你可以继续进行正确的合并操作,或者修复冲突后再次合并。

撤销merge操作可能会引起一些冲突,特别是如果在merge之后有其他的提交。这时候,你需要解决这些冲突,并重新提交你的更改。你可以使用git status命令来查看冲突的文件,并手动解决这些冲突。一旦你解决了所有的冲突,你可以使用git add命令将解决的文件添加到暂存区,然后使用git commit命令提交你的更改。

撤销merge操作可能会对团队的工作流程产生一些影响,因此在执行之前,最好与团队中的其他成员进行沟通。确保大家都知道你的意图,并且在撤销操作完成后,及时通知其他人。

通过撤销merge操作,你可以避免代码混乱和错误的提交,保持代码库的整洁和稳定。它是每个开发者都应该掌握的技能之一。不要害怕犯错误,只要你知道如何撤销merge操作,你就可以轻松地纠正错误,并继续前进。

我向你展示了如何使用Git撤销merge操作。我希望这些信息对你有所帮助,并能让你更好地理解和掌握这个重要的技巧。无论你是一个新手还是一个经验丰富的开发者,掌握撤销merge操作都是非常重要的。现在,你可以放心地继续开发,知道即使出现问题,你也有办法解决它们。

撤销merge操作可能是一个看似复杂的过程,但实际上,它只需要一些简单的命令和一点耐心。一旦你掌握了这些技巧,你将能够轻松地纠正错误,并保持你的代码库的整洁和稳定。不要害怕犯错误,只要你知道如何撤销merge操作,你就可以放心地前进,知道你有办法解决问题。

在撤销merge操作的过程中,你可能会遇到一些挑战和困难,但不要放弃。相信自己的能力,相信你可以解决问题。通过不断地练习和学习,你将变得越来越熟练,并能够轻松地处理任何问题。

撤销merge操作是每个开发者都应该掌握的重要技能之一。通过撤销merge操作,你可以纠正错误,保持代码库的整洁和稳定。无论你是一个新手还是一个经验丰富的开发者,掌握撤销merge操作都是非常重要的。不要害怕犯错误,只要你知道如何撤销merge操作,你就可以放心地前进,知道你有办法解决问题。相信自己的能力,相信你可以解决问题。通过不断地练习和学习,你将变得越来越熟练,并能够轻松地处理任何问题。

声明:本站稿件版权均属千锋教育所有,未经许可不得擅自转载。

猜你喜欢LIKE

git server windows

2023-09-07

git 客户端工具

2023-09-07

git 暂存区恢复到工作区

2023-09-07

最新文章NEW

git搭建个人博客

2023-09-08

git提交记录合并

2023-09-08

git取消提交的内容

2023-09-08

相关推荐HOT

更多>>

快速通道 更多>>

最新开班信息 更多>>

网友热搜 更多>>